FactSet reported that 90% of companies that comprise the S&P 500 Index ("Index") had reported earnings results for Q2'25 as of 8/8/25. Of that total, actual earnings per share exceeded estimates for 81% of companies, above both the 5-year average of 78% and the 10-year average of 75%. Revenues are also exceeding estimates. In total, 81% of reporting companies announced revenues in excess of analyst expectations, above the 5-year and 10-year averages of 70% and 64%, respectively.
